About Klamath Health Partnership Klamath Health Partnership (KHP) is a Federally Qualified Health Center serving the Klamath Basin with a mission to provide accessible, patient‑centered, high‑quality healthcare for all. Our integrated team of medical, dental, behavioral health, and support professionals works collaboratively to remove barriers to care and improve the health of our community. We value compassion, equity, teamwork, and respect in everything we do. About the Role Klamath Health Partnership (KHP) is seeking a Registered Dietitian to provide evidence‑based nutrition counseling, medical nutrition therapy, and care coordination for patients of all ages. This role supports chronic disease management, population health initiatives, and integrated primary care. This position is based at Klamath Open Door and may be structured as full‑time, part‑time, or contract depending on candidate preference and organizational need. What You'll Do Provide individualized nutrition assessments and care plans Offer counseling for diabetes, hypertension, obesity, renal disease, GI conditions, and more Collaborate with primary care, behavioral health, nursing, and care coordination teams Document visits in the EHR and participate in team huddles Support group classes, outreach, and quality improvement efforts What We're Looking For RDN credential (CDR) and Oregon licensure or eligibility ACEND‑accredited internship completion Strong communication and patient‑education skills CPR certification (or ability to obtain within 90 days)
